In December, 2017 the Bowling Green Area Lodging Association sponsored The Foundry, providing Christmas gift boxes for each of the pre-school children.
The Foundry’s Mission is to develop leaders among the children and young people of the West End of Bowling Green through education, health and fitness, and spiritual development.
The Foundry’s Goal is to join neighbors in doing whatever it takes, for as long as it takes, to bring about spiritual and community transformation.
The Foundry is committed to providing early education to the children that live on the West End of Bowling Green. A picture of each child hangs on the Christmas Tree in the lunch room at The Foundry.
What else was donated by the Association?
- 37 winter coats
- $350 in gift cards that were divided between 11 families to help them buy food
- Coffee makers and coffee for the families
- Coffee maker for The Foundry office, and a waffle maker for the kitchen
- 12 blankets
- Winter clothes
- Unopened toys
- Toys for 5 children so Santa would visit Christmas morning
- Books for The Foundry classrooms
- Extra school supplies for teachers
- Socks, underwear, gloves, winter hats, and shoes for the resource rooms
- Each teacher received their classroom supply wish list
Because of the Lodging Association’s donations, 67 children and their families had a very Merry Christmas!
